Pressure Regulator Overview
Introduction: DPR1 series valve is a compact high purity two-stage cylinder regulator with tied diaphragms for low flows of toxic, flammable and pyrophoric gases. Diffusion-resistant metal diaphragm seal ensures gas purity and integrity.
Key Features
Maximum Inlet Pressure: 3000 psig / 207 bar
Outlet Pressure: 0-25psig to 0-150 psig
Operating Temp: -40°F to 140°F (-40°C to 60°C)
Flow Capacity: Cv = 0.05
Design Proof Pressure: 150% maximum rated
Main Advantages
Excellent decaying inlet characteristic
Metal-to-metal diaphragm body seal
Convoluted diaphragms for accuracy
Captured bonnet ports & positive seal

Frequently Asked Questions
1. What is the maximum inlet pressure for this regulator?
The maximum rated inlet pressure is 3000 psig (207 bar), with a design proof pressure of 150% of the maximum rating.
2. Which materials are used for the diaphragm construction?
The regulators utilize Hastelloy® C276 for the diaphragm to ensure excellent corrosion resistance and durability.
3. Is this regulator suitable for toxic or flammable gases?
Yes, the tied diaphragm design is specifically engineered for safe handling of toxic, flammable, and pyrophoric gases at low flow rates.
4. What is the standard leak rate for these units?
The external leak rate is designed to meet < 2 x 10-8 atm cc/sec He, while the atmosphere leak rate is 1×10-8 Mbar I/S He.
5. What industries typically use these UHP regulators?
These are primarily used in semiconductor manufacturing, photovoltaic production, oil and gas processing, and analytical laboratories.
6. Can the outlet pressure be customized?
Yes, multiple outlet pressure ranges are available including 0-25psi, 0-50psi, 0-100psi, and 0-150psi to suit specific application needs.
